NetLibrary

NetLibrary is a collection of electronic books covering a wide range of subjects, with a large number of titles on business and management. You can access these books from on-campus or using the proxy server but you can also create a personal account that allows you to log in from anywhere.

WorldCat

WorldCat is a cooperative catalog of libraries across North America and beyond. Use WorldCat to look for books not held by the University of Chicago Library. You can place inter-library loan requests from within WorldCat. WorldCat is also a useful tool for verifying titles of books and journals.

NUCat (Northwestern University)

University of Chicago students enjoy reciprocal borrowing privileges at all libraries on the Evanston campus and at the Schaffner Library in downtown Chicago.
